Brass extension AGAflex 1–30 mm — AGAflex 50010303 is a compact plumbing accessory designed to compensate small gaps and provide precise spacing in pipe connections and fixtures. Manufactured from brass, this extension piece is made to work with threaded fittings or insert connections where a short adjustable extension of between 1 and 30 mm is required. Its design supports accurate alignment and reliable metallic contact in both professional installations and home plumbing repairs.
The brass construction ensures good corrosion resistance and mechanical strength while maintaining conductivity where metal-to-metal contact is required. Its adjustable length range of 1–30 mm provides flexibility for fine-tuning of connection depth or spacing without resorting to cutting or replacing piping. The product is compact and intended for straightforward installation in confined spaces, offering a durable, reusable solution for minor alignment issues in plumbing systems.
Select the extension length appropriate to the gap or required connection depth and fit the piece between the mating parts, ensuring threads or inserts are compatible. Tighten connections following standard plumbing practice to achieve a secure mechanical fit and leak-free joint. Confirm alignment visually and, where applicable, pressure-test the system after installation. When working in tight areas, use appropriate tools to avoid deforming the extension or adjoining fittings.
Use appropriate thread sealant or tape where metal-to-metal threads require sealing; avoid over-tightening to prevent damage to threads or the extension. For installations exposed to aggressive chemicals or outdoor environments, verify that brass is suitable for the specific conditions. Store unused extensions in a dry environment to prevent surface tarnish.
